> > We tested on Linux version 6.12.40 without applying either Stefan's or Ravi's
> patches.
> > Instead, we applied only the following interrupt-map property change
> > (entries 0,1,2,3) and verified that legacy interrupts are working correctly.
> >
> > interrupt-map = <0 0 0 1 &pcie_intc_0 0>,
> > <0 0 0 2 &pcie_intc_0 1>,
> > <0 0 0 3 &pcie_intc_0 2>,
> > <0 0 0 4 &pcie_intc_0 3>;
> >
> > 38: 1143 0 pl_dma:RC-Event 16 Level 80000000.axi-pcie
> > 39: 1143 0 pl_dma:INTx 0 Level nvme0q0, nvme0q1
